Welcome to the forum. Do you know what is wrong with the fan? If the fan motor is faulty, it won't run, no matter how you hook it up. Take the fan connector loose, use jumper wires to the battery posts for B+ and ground, use an inline fuse. If the fan won't run, the motor is faulty. Next, I'd check the voltage circuits to the fan relay. Voltage to the load side of relay is hot all the time. Voltage to the coil side of relay goes hot when you turn on the key. The coolant temp sensor can also have an effect on fan operation.
